"They had already made up their mind"

About: Arrowe Park Hospital / Accident and emergency

(as the patient),

About a week ago, I visited Arrowe Park Hospital due to a terrible pain around my kneecap that I thought would be better checked out as I couldn't walk properly or straighten it out.

I waited roughly 45 minutes to be seen to by a nurse who, because it had only been a couple of days since the injury, essentially told me that it was "early days" but sent me for an x-ray anyway. I then waited another hour at least to be seen to by the x-ray department even though I had already been told it's unlikely that my kneecap was broken - which it wasn't. After another half an hour waiting to be seen to by the same nurse, I was told to put ice over the knee-cap and take ibuprofen and that it will be fine in a week. 

I should also mention that each consultation with the nurse took roughly 2 minutes and I felt that the actual time spent looking at my knee to begin with was rushed, as if they had already made up their mind that my knee was fine.

Now, a week later, the pain is worse but I am still told (after a visit to one of the hospital's partner walk-in-clinics) to keep limping on it and to apply ice, despite it not working to subside the pain whatsoever.
